i might have missed it -

if the ground didnt release my thoughts
from a maze of reruns,

if the sky didn't send back these feet
trying to escape its plight,

i might have missed it -

if this path didn't reverse its course midstream,

as for no apparant reason,
nearing termination of this season,

i might have missed the return of his blue,

is it fate then?

or am i just wishing for his rainbow too soon?
